Short-Term Business Loans For Seasonal Retail Businesses: A Lifeline For Success

The Challenge of Seasonal Retail Businesses

Running a seasonal retail business can be both exhilarating and challenging. While the peak seasons bring in a surge of customers and profits, the off-season can be a tough time to keep the business afloat. Many seasonal retailers struggle with managing cash flow during the off-season, which often leads to missed opportunities and financial stress.

The Solution: Short-Term Business Loans

Short-term business loans have emerged as a lifeline for seasonal retail businesses, providing the necessary financial support to bridge the gap between seasons. These loans offer flexibility, quick approval processes, and tailored repayment options that cater specifically to the unique needs of seasonal businesses.

Why Choose Short-Term Business Loans?

1. Flexibility: Short-term business loans are designed to accommodate the fluctuating cash flow patterns of seasonal retail businesses. You can choose the loan amount and repayment terms based on your specific needs, ensuring that you have the funds precisely when you need them.

2. Quick Approval: Time is of the essence in the retail industry, and short-term business loans offer a swift approval process. With minimal paperwork and expedited verification procedures, you can access the funds within a few business days, allowing you to seize opportunities or address urgent financial needs without delay.

3. Tailored Repayment Options: Short-term business loans are structured to align with the seasonal nature of your business. Lenders understand that your revenue may be concentrated within a specific period, and they offer flexibility in repayment options to accommodate this. You can choose to make larger payments during the peak season and smaller payments during the off-season, ensuring that your loan repayment schedule matches your cash flow patterns.

The Benefits of Short-Term Business Loans for Seasonal Retail Businesses

1. Cash Flow Management: Short-term business loans provide a buffer during the off-season, allowing you to manage your cash flow effectively. With access to funds, you can cover operational expenses, invest in marketing campaigns, or stock up on inventory to prepare for the next peak season.

2. Seize Opportunities: The retail industry is highly competitive, and timing is everything. With short-term business loans, you can seize opportunities as they arise, whether it’s securing a prime location for a pop-up store, launching a new product line, or taking advantage of bulk purchasing discounts.

3. Maintain Business Stability: By ensuring consistent cash flow, short-term business loans help you maintain stability throughout the year. Instead of struggling during the off-season, you can focus on strategic planning, employee retention, and improving customer experience, ultimately leading to long-term success.

Understanding Liability Insurance For Small Business Owners In The Hospitality Industry

Why Liability Insurance is Crucial for Small Business Owners in the Hospitality Industry

Running a small business in the hospitality industry can be rewarding, but it also comes with its fair share of risks. From slips and falls to foodborne illnesses, accidents and incidents can happen in a blink of an eye. This is where liability insurance steps in to provide protection and peace of mind for small business owners.

What is Liability Insurance?

Liability insurance is a type of coverage that protects businesses from financial losses resulting from legal claims made against them. In the hospitality industry, it specifically covers incidents that occur on the business premises or as a result of the products or services provided by the business.

The Types of Liability Insurance for Small Businesses in the Hospitality Industry

There are several types of liability insurance that small business owners in the hospitality industry should consider:

General Liability Insurance

General liability insurance covers accidents or injuries that occur on the business premises. This includes slips and falls, property damage caused by the business, and bodily injuries that occur as a result of the business operations.

Product Liability Insurance

Product liability insurance is essential for small businesses in the hospitality industry that manufacture or sell products. It covers legal claims resulting from injuries or damages caused by a defective product.

Professional Liability Insurance

Professional liability insurance, also known as errors and omissions insurance, is crucial for small businesses that provide professional services in the hospitality industry, such as event planning or catering. It protects against claims of negligence, errors, or omissions in the services provided.

Liquor Liability Insurance

For businesses that serve or sell alcohol, liquor liability insurance is a must. It covers legal claims resulting from injuries or damages caused by individuals who have consumed alcohol served by the business.

Workers’ Compensation Insurance

Workers’ compensation insurance is required in most states for businesses with employees. It provides coverage for medical expenses and lost wages if an employee is injured on the job.

The Benefits of Liability Insurance for Small Business Owners

Having liability insurance offers several benefits for small business owners in the hospitality industry:

Financial Protection

Liability insurance protects small business owners from costly legal claims and lawsuits. Without insurance, a single incident can lead to financial ruin for the business.

Peace of Mind

Knowing that you have insurance coverage in place can provide peace of mind, allowing you to focus on running your business without constantly worrying about potential accidents or incidents.

Legal Compliance

Many states require small businesses to have certain types of liability insurance in order to operate legally. By having the necessary coverage, you can ensure that your business is compliant with the law.

Understanding And Addressing Compulsive Grooming Behavior In Cats

The Fascinating World of Cat Grooming

As cat owners, we have all marveled at the grace and elegance with which our feline friends groom themselves. However, there are times when this grooming behavior can become excessive and compulsive. Understanding the underlying causes and addressing this behavior is crucial to ensure the well-being of our beloved pets.

What is Compulsive Grooming?

Compulsive grooming, also known as psychogenic alopecia, is a condition where cats excessively groom themselves to the point of causing hair loss and skin irritation. This behavior goes beyond regular grooming routines and can be a sign of stress, anxiety, or an underlying medical issue.

Identifying Compulsive Grooming

It is important to differentiate between regular grooming and compulsive grooming in cats. While cats typically spend a significant amount of time grooming themselves, compulsive groomers often display certain distinctive behaviors. These may include excessive licking, biting, or chewing of their fur, often resulting in bald patches, skin lesions, and even infections.

Understanding the Causes

Various factors can contribute to compulsive grooming behavior in cats. Stress and anxiety, environmental changes, boredom, and even underlying medical conditions such as allergies or parasites can trigger this behavior. It is essential to identify the root cause to effectively address the issue.

Stress and Anxiety

Cats are sensitive creatures, and any change in their environment or routine can cause stress and anxiety. This can manifest as compulsive grooming as a coping mechanism. Common triggers include moving to a new home, the introduction of a new pet or family member, or even loud noises and disruptions.

Boredom and Lack of Stimulation

Cats are natural hunters and need mental and physical stimulation to keep them engaged. If they are not provided with enough opportunities to play, explore, and exercise, they may resort to compulsive grooming as a form of self-soothing or as an outlet for their pent-up energy.

Addressing Compulsive Grooming

Once the underlying cause of compulsive grooming is identified, several strategies can be employed to address this behavior and promote your cat’s well-being.

Environmental Enrichment

Creating an enriched environment for your cat is vital to alleviate stress and boredom. Provide toys, scratching posts, and interactive play sessions to keep them mentally and physically stimulated. Consider establishing a routine to provide them with a sense of security and stability.

Reduce Stressors

Identify and minimize any stressors that may be contributing to your cat’s grooming behavior. This may involve creating safe spaces, providing hiding spots, or using pheromone diffusers to create a calming atmosphere. Gradual exposure to feared stimuli can also help desensitize them over time.

Consulting a Veterinarian

If you suspect an underlying medical condition, it is crucial to consult a veterinarian. They can perform a thorough examination to rule out any health issues and provide appropriate treatment options. In some cases, medication may be prescribed to address anxiety or allergies that contribute to compulsive grooming.

Behavior Modification Techniques

Behavior modification techniques, such as redirecting your cat’s attention or providing alternative activities, can help break the cycle of compulsive grooming. Positive reinforcement through treats or praise can encourage them to engage in more desirable behaviors.
